Golfers' salaries can vary greatly depending on various factors such as skill level, tournament winnings, sponsorships, and endorsements. While some professional golfers earn millions of dollars each year, the majority earn significantly less. The top-ranked golfers on the PGA Tour, for example, can earn multi-million dollar endorsement deals and win large cash prizes from tournaments.

However, lower-ranked golfers may struggle to make a living solely from playing golf and often need additional income from sponsorships or teaching the sport. It's important to note that the earnings of golfers can fluctuate widely from year to year due to performance and other factors. Ultimately, a golfer's income is determined by their success on the course and their ability to attract sponsorship deals and endorsements.

Other Golfing Ventures

Golfers can make money through various means beyond just playing tournaments. Some of the most common ventures include:

  1. Endorsements: Golfers can sign endorsement deals with various brands and companies, which can provide a significant source of income. These deals can range from millions of dollars per year, depending on the golfer's popularity and success.
  2. Sports Sponsorships: Golfers can also secure sponsorships from various sports brands, which can provide additional income. These sponsorships can include equipment, clothing, and other products.
  3. Other Golf-related Careers: Golfers can also pursue other careers related to golf, such as becoming a golf instructor, course designer, or even a golf commentator. These careers can provide a steady income and can be a great way to stay involved in the sport.

Golfers have many opportunities to make money beyond just playing tournaments. by exploring these ventures, golfers can build a stable and lucrative career in the sport they love.
